This position is required to work on-site 5 days a week.What we do : Supernal is looking for a Sr. Electrical Wiring Design Engineer to lead the design and test of Powertrain propulsion system wiring.

The Powertrain team is responsible for the design, integration, qualification, and certification of energy storage systems, high voltage distribution, electric motors, and power electronics.

This role will work closely with Battery Technology, Airframe, Assembly & Integration, Vehicle Management Systems, Flight Controls, System Safety teams, and suppliers.

What you can do : Collaborate with the Powertrain and other Air Vehicle teams to develop electrical system requirementsTranslate requirements into system distribution architecture, layout, and design, including bonding and groundingDesign and size cable bundles, wire harnesses, and wire routing to industry standardsSelect aerospace connectors and EMI cable shielding to ensure safety and system separation requirements are metDesign to industry standards and using wiring design toolboxes within CATIADevelop 2D wiring schematics and 3D installation drawingsPerform voltage drop analysis, thermal performance, and electrical loads analysisWork with the flight tech team to define efficiencies calculations and weight managementCollaborate with suppliers to ensure successful program execution and compliance with requirementsParticipate in multi-functional working groups to identify optimal routing of power distribution cablesHands-on abilities with harness build, validation, and troubleshootingPartner with PMO organization to implement build planUp to 10% of domestic and international travelOther duties as assignedWhat you can contribute :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ering or Mechanical Engineering required;

Master’s degree is preferredMinimum five (5) years of experience in engineering (an equivalent combination of education and experience may be considered)Experience with the full life cycle of aircraft electrical harness design, qualification, production, and product supportExperience in the EV automotive or electric aviation industryExperience designing electrical wiring for high-power, 600+ VDC distribution systemsExperience working with regulatory agenciesExperience with vehicle checkout and testingFamiliarity with wiring and cable bundle thermal management installation considerationsStrong ability to identify and communicate risks and drive issues to closureExcellent verbal and written communication skillsProactive delivery of communication and follow upExcellent organizational skills and attention to detailMust have the ability to independently prioritize and accomplish work within time constraintsProficiency with Excel VLOOKUP, pivot tables, MS Office SuiteYou may also be able to contribute : Knowledge of practical application of DO-160 preferredKnowledge of high-power, 800 VDC aviation distribution systems preferredExperience working on vertical lift aircraftKnowledge of Electrical Wiring Aerospace StandardsKnowledge of Aircraft EMI / EMC design and testingFamiliarity with FAA part 23 / 25 / 27 / 28 or other certification experienceBase pay offered may vary depending on skills, experience, job-related knowledge and location.
